How to Choose a Space Heater Under $150

The best space heater under $150 is the one that matches your room and use pattern. Ceramic heaters are fast, oil-filled radiators are quiet, infrared heaters provide direct-feeling warmth, and tower heaters spread air across a wider area. Do not choose by price alone.

  • Match wattage and coverage to the room instead of buying the largest heater.
  • Look for tip-over protection and overheat protection on portable electric heaters.
  • Use a thermostat or ECO mode if you expect long daily run times.
  • Plug high-watt space heaters directly into a suitable wall outlet.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the best space heater under $150?

For most homes, a modern 1500W ceramic heater with thermostat control is a versatile choice. Oil-filled and infrared models can be better when quiet operation or direct warmth matters more.

Is a $150 space heater better than a $50 heater?

Not automatically. Higher-priced heaters often add better controls, quieter operation, larger-room airflow or smart features, but both price ranges can use similar maximum wattage.

Can a space heater under $150 heat a large room?

Some can provide useful supplemental heat in larger rooms, but room size, insulation and layout matter. A typical 1500W portable heater is still limited by household electrical circuits.

What safety features should a space heater under $150 have?

Look for overheat protection, tip-over shutoff where appropriate, a stable base, clear safety certification information and controls that match how you plan to use the heater.
